Recovery time


Typical surgical procedures can take numerous weeks to recoup from, yet Laser Eye Surgery recovery time is much quicker. It's not uncommon for patients to discover improved vision within a day or 2 of the procedure. In fact, most LASIK individuals can go back to function the exact same day or within a few days.

After a LASIK eye surgery, most individuals will certainly experience a mild degree of pain. While this is not necessarily an indicator of bad recovery, it is something to bear in mind.

While the recovery process may really feel mild, it is very important to stay mild with your eyes during this duration. This will certainly assist to make sure the recovery process proceeds. Throughout the first week, you should prevent reading, using makeup, and also swimming.

You need to also wear sunglasses while outdoors, as they can aid shield your eyes from intense lights. It's also a great suggestion to use lubricating eye drops to aid your eyes recover.

One of the most effective aspects of LASIK is that it is a minimally invasive treatment. This indicates that your specialist can develop a corneal flap without stitches, causing a much faster recuperation time.

There are a number of variables that influence the price of laser eye surgical treatment. The degree of improvement required, the modern technology made use of, and also the medical professional's experience all influence the expense. As an example, people with extreme vision problems are usually candidates for even more pricey treatments. During the assessment, the eye medical professional will review your visual prescription and also establish if you are a good prospect for a LASIK treatment. He or she will certainly likewise examine the thickness as well as curvature of your cornea. If your refractive mistake is too severe, you might not qualify for a LASIK treatment.

Some vision insurance policy plans will cover the expense of a LASIK procedure. If you do not have a strategy, you might get one through your company. You might also have the ability to make an application for a Wellness Interest-bearing Accounts (HSA) to spend for the surgical procedure. A HSA is a tax-free savings account that is established to assist you spend for competent medical expenses.
